Case Management System for Real Estate Law Firm
When Cassin & Cassin’s IT provider saw that the firm needed to greatly improve its daily operations processes, JetRockets was recommended to get the job done.
At the time, Cassin & Cassin had no single data repository to keep track of its various legal cases, no means to produce accurate reports on the status of each, and little tracking of employee productivity. The firm relied on Excel spreadsheets, emails, and verbal communication to keep its house in order; with a single, full-time employee tasked with gathering information from attorneys on a weekly basis to provide management with regular status updates.
Cassin & Cassin had tried to implement several off-the-shelf solutions to streamline their internal organization woes, but found none to be truly effective. It was up to JetRockets’ to identify all the pain points and find a cure the firm could rely on.
JetRockets developed a custom solution that included:
- Matter tracking (so each practice area has its own custom matter form and tracking process)
- Time Tracking
- Expense Tracking
- Customer Relationship Management System
- Invoicing and Payment Tracking
- information Reporting
JetRockets’ solution reduced manual data entry and automated certain processes that had slowed Cassin & Cassin’s productivity. The team also introduced consistency across the various practices, as each had previously utilized its own way of tracking cases—some using Excel files, others MSWord files, and others recording information on physical binders. In doing so, it simplified and organized the way the firm gathered, stored and tracked its information across multiple locations.
Throughout the process of analysis and build-out, the JetRockets team worked with several key people from Cassin & Cassin who provided the vision for the system the firm required, and test-drove all the solutions JetRockets’ implemented, providing feedback along the way.

A Clutch analyst personally interviewed this client over the phone. Below is an edited transcript.
Introduce your business and what you do there.
I’m an IT manager of a real estate company. We oversee and manage a large portfolio of high-end apartments, residences, and condos.
What challenge were you trying to address with JetRockets?
We were trying to create a centralized database of information regarding our buildings. The end goal was to be able to create a customized report of all of our buildings regarding various fields of information. Through these reports, we’d get more insight into how these buildings run and find trends and patterns to better assist in how they operate.
What was the scope of their involvement?
JetRockets built a database for us. The solution is operated from a website that we log into. Users are set up on the backend through AWS, and JetRockets implemented two-factor authentication using Microsoft Authenticator. From a frontend user perspective, the platform is a data entry site. We have ground users who input and get the information from the database.
The team included a tab through which we can run customized reports, where we can pick and choose the fields we want to filter based on the types of building we want reports for. We can also sort information based on the part of our company that manages the property; we have a corporate entity and a residential entity. The platform then provides us with a report that we can export to an Excel spreadsheet.
